客户端发送请求,服务端sock会变化
客户端发送数据,服务端conn会变化
re.match() 在字符串开始处匹配
import socket import select class HttpRequest(object): """ 用户封装用户请求信息 """ def __init__(self, content): """ :param content:用户发送的请求数据:请求头和请求体 """ self.content = content self.header_bytes = bytes() self.body_bytes = bytes() self.header_dict = {} self.method = "" self.url = "" self.protocol = "" self.initialize() self.initialize_headers() def initialize(self): temp = self.content.split(b'\r\n\r\n', 1) if len(temp) == 1: self.header_bytes += temp else: h, b = temp self.header_bytes += h self.body_bytes += b @property def header_str(self): return str(self.header_bytes, encoding='utf-8') def initialize_headers(self): headers = self.header_str.split('\r\n') first_line = headers[0].split(' ') if len(first_line) == 3: self.method, self.url, self.protocol = headers[0].split(' ') for line in headers: kv = line.split(':') if len(kv) == 2: k, v = kv self.header_dict[k] = v # class Future(object): # def __init__(self): # self.result = None def main(request): return "main" def index(request): return "indexasdfasdfasdf" routers = [ ('/main/',main), ('/index/',index), ] def run(): sock = socket.socket(socket.AF_INET, socket.SOCK_STREAM) sock.setsockopt(socket.SOL_SOCKET, socket.SO_REUSEADDR, 1) sock.bind(("127.0.0.1", 9999,)) sock.setblocking(False) sock.listen(128) inputs = [] inputs.append(sock) while True: rlist,wlist,elist = select.select(inputs,[],[],0.05) for r in rlist: if r == sock: """新请求到来""" conn,addr = sock.accept() conn.setblocking(False) inputs.append(conn) else: """客户端发来数据""" data = b"" while True: try: chunk = r.recv(1024) data = data + chunk except Exception as e: chunk = None if not chunk: break # data进行处理:请求头和请求体 request = HttpRequest(data) # 1. 请求头中获取url # 2. 去路由中匹配,获取指定的函数 # 3. 执行函数,获取返回值 # 4. 将返回值 r.sendall(b'alskdjalksdjf;asfd') import re flag = False func = None for route in routers: if re.match(route[0],request.url): flag = True func = route[1] break if flag: result = func(request) r.sendall(bytes(result,encoding='utf-8')) else: r.sendall(b"404") inputs.remove(r) r.close() if __name__ == '__main__': run()
